Trawler towed to Dun Laoghaire
On March 8 the tug 'Trojan' has pulled the 'Magan D' into the port of Dun Laoghaire. The vessel must be inspected and declared safe before it can leave the port again. There were 15 crew members from Indonesia and Spain on board. On scene were winds from Northeast, veering East or Southeast with Beaufort 4 to 6.
Trawler adrift in Irish Sea
The 'Magan D.' was disabled with 15 crew members on board due to water mixed with oil in the engine on March 3, 2021, at 8.50 p.m. in the Irish Sea 27 miles from Porthdinllaen in position 52 51 00.0 N, 005 17 56.0 W. Welfare checks were established with the Coastguard Milford Haven every two hours. SOSREP powers of intervention were invoked and a broadcast warning to the skipper of the vessel has been issued via a connect call using a translator. The vessel's owner was contacted by the crew to organize a tug. The Holyhead coastguard was also attempting to make contact with the owner. The Irish tug 'Trojan' (MMSI: 250001394) has been tasked out of Dublin, with ETA as of March 5, 5 p.m. The vessel's insurers have been informed about the incident.
